

# High availability databases in Lightsail
<a name="amazon-lightsail-high-availability-databases"></a>

A Lightsail high availability managed database provides failover support with a primary database in one Availability Zone, and a secondary standby database in another. We recommend high availability databases for production workloads that experience heavy use and require data redundancy. For development and test purposes, you can use a standard database that isn't high availability.

To create a high availability database, select one of the high availability database plans available in Lightsail when creating your managed database. For more information, see [Create a database](amazon-lightsail-creating-a-database.md) . You can also change your standard database to a high availability database. Create a snapshot of your standard database, create a new database from the snapshot, and choose a high availability plan. For more information, see [Create a database from a snapshot](amazon-lightsail-creating-a-database-from-snapshot.md).
